1959 PGA Championship at Minneapolis GC Contestant Money Clip - Bob Rosburg Winner


The 1959 PGA Championship was the 41st PGA Championship played at Minneapolis Golf Club in St. Louis Park. Six strokes back at the start of the final round, Bob Rosburg shot a 66 (–4) to win his only major championship, one stroke ahead of runners-up Jerry Barber and Doug Sanders. This was the second year of stroke play at the PGA Championship, a match play event through 1957. This money clip measures 2 1/2" x 1 1/2" and would shine in any collection.
